TP-Link Makes History with First Wi-Fi 8 Connection

In 2024, the Wi-Fi Alliance introduced Wi-Fi 7. However, a little over a year later, it seems that Wi-Fi 8 is already in the works. According to TP-Link, a company best known for its routers and home security solutions, they have achieved a successful first connection of Wi-Fi 8. The finalization of the standard is still several years away, but the feasibility is now proven thanks to TP-Link

As the Wi-Fi 7 is just beginning to become an important part of our high-end routers, TP-Link is already looking to the future. The Chinese manufacturer has just announced that it has passed the first tests of a prototype of Wi-Fi 8 (802.11bn) hardware, marking a "critical step" in the development of the next generation of wireless connectivity.
